Is currency an investment?

Investing in currency involves buying the currency of one country while selling that of another. This is done through the foreign exchange market, or “forex.” Forex trading always happens in pairs. For example, you might buy U.S. dollars and sell British pounds or vice versa.

How are futures contracts used in foreign investment?

Futures contracts are advance orders to buy or sell an asset, in this case, a currency. An investor expecting to receive cash flows denominated in a foreign currency on some future date can lock in the current exchange rate by entering into an offsetting currency futures position.

What happens if the value of a foreign investment goes down?

If the value of a foreign investment rises, you could still lose money if the value of the currency goes down relative to yours. If the value of the currency rises, you can still make a profit, even if the value of the investment stays the same or drops.

What’s the best way to invest in currency?

Safely investing in currency implies an investment in a number of various currencies. So, what you can do is invest in a currency basket. Simply put, a currency basket is a portfolio consisting of several currencies. This way it’s easier to minimize the risks related to currency fluctuations.
